1、BEC写作,商业信函的写法,1. 格式问题:,请同学们在bec的写作中采用平头式的写法。 收信人的姓名和地址置于信纸的左上方 地址、称呼和结束礼词后没有标点符号 日期在右上方 段落从顶格开始,段落之间的行距为两行(但在考试中由于受答题卡限制,请同学们酌情考虑) 写信人的名字和头衔在签名下方,2. 称呼和结束礼词的注意事项:,称呼的写法遵循下列原则: Dear Sir or Madam 写信给某一公司,不确定具体的收信人 Dear Sir 对男士,但是你不知道他的具体姓名 Dear Madam 对女士,但是你不知道他的具体姓名 Dear Mr Smith 对男士 Dear Ms Smith 对已

2、婚或未婚的女士 Dear Mrs Smith 对已婚女士 Dear Miss Smith 对未婚女士 Dear John (此处John 为英语中常用男名) 对朋友或你比较熟悉的人(通常为多年生意伙伴),称呼与结束礼词存在对应的关系,请同学们特别注意:,1.Dear Sir or Madam Yours faithfully 2.Dear Mr/Ms/Mrs/Miss Smith Yours sincerely 3.Dear John Best wishes 以下均为错误用法: Dear Mr John Dear Mr John Smith,日期:,在英国英语中,天在前,但是在美国英语中,月份

3、在前。所以某些特别的时期容易引起误解。例如:12 06 2003 在英国指的是:6月12日 在美国指的是:12月6日 因此日期要写成:12 June 2003 注释:在bec考试中同学们可以采用恩波所推荐的用法。但是12 06 2003 的用法仍然是可以使用的,因为bec为英版考试。 在使用恩波推荐的用法时,要记住月份使用大些字母开头。天后不必写th、rd、nd或者st。此外,能够使用缩写的月份是:January February August September October November 和December。,15类50个经典的实战句型,1. 信件的开头: We are writin

4、g to enquire about We are writing in connection with We are interested in and we would like to know 环境: You want to know the prices of some air conditioners. We are interested in your air conditioner and we would like to know the prices of some air conditioners. You saw an advertisement in the newsp

5、aper yesterday and you want further information. We are writing in connection with the advertisement in the newspaper yesterday. You want to know if the company you are writing to organizes holidays to Africa. We are writing to inquire about the holidays to Africa that your company organizes.,回信的开头:

6、,Thank you for your letter of (date) We have received your letter of (date) asking if enquiring about enclosing concerning 环境: A company wrote to you on 23 July. They wanted to know if you sell photocopiers. Thank you for your letter of 23 July, asking if we sell photocopiers. A man wrote to you on

7、18 December. He wanted employment with your company. He also sent his curriculum vitae. We have received your letter of 18 December, enclosing your curriculum vitae. A company sent you a fax on 3 June. They wanted to know if you were going to the marketing conference in London. Thank you for your fa

8、x of 3 June, asking if I was going to the marketing conference in London. A woman telephoned you this morning. She wanted to know if her order No. 599 had arrived. Thank you for your telephone call this morning concerning the order No. 599.,信件的结尾:,一般结尾: I look forward to receiving your reply/order/p

9、roducts/ect. Looking forward to hearing from you. 如果你在信件中提供了信息: I hope that this information will help you. Please contact me if you need any further information. Please feel free to contact me if you have any further questions. Please let me know if you need any further information.,引入主题:,With refe

10、rence to Further to With regard to I am writing in connection with 注:引入主题的句子可以被写在信件的开头,但with regard to 不能用于信件的开头。 环境:(how would you start a letter about each of the following?) an invoice (No. 679) for a photocopier With reference to Invoice No. 679, we regret to tell you that the product arrived in

11、 bad condition. a meeting you had with the addressee on Jan. 16th Further to the meeting on 16 January, I am delighted to tell you that we are now able to give you a special offer for our Peach Series computer. an advertisement in the times newspaper I am writing in connection with the advertisement

12、 in the times newspaper yesterday. an application for a post as secretary in your company I am writing in connection with your application for a post as secretary in our company. a fax order for six computers that you received today with reference to your fax order for six computer, I regret to tell

13、 you that they are out of stock at present.,告知好、坏消息:,好消息: I am pleased、delighted、happy to tell、inform、advise you that 坏消息: I regret I am sorry to tell informadvise you that We regret that 环境:(complete these sentences using phrases for referring and giving good or bad news.) a. _ your order for some

14、cupboards, _ we have had to increase the price. b. _ your application for a post as secretary, _ that we would like you to start work as soon as possible. c. _ your application for a post as secretary, _ that you were not successful. d. _ our telephone conversation this morning, _ that your car is n

15、ow ready for you to collect.,说明你所能做的和不能做的:,We are unable to We are able to We have been forced to 环境: You cannot lower your prices. We regret that we are unable to reduce out prices. You have had to raise your prices because the government has increased the sales tax. We have been forced to raise our prices because the government has increased the sales tax. However, you can give them a discount of 5% if their order is for more than $8,000. We are able to give you a discount of 5% if your order is more than $8,000. Wi
